Lycaon’s autonomous hydrogen powered vehicle – video

Control systems engineering company Lycaon Group has announced the launch of an Autonomous Hybrid (electric/hydrogen) Vehicle (Pictured, and video below). The East Fremantle, Western Australian company said the new autonomous vehicle platform was part of an ongoing internal project which is now entering the field trial phase.
